The JLAB12 group of the INFN / Catania Section is formed by four researchers,a mechanical engineer and several technicians and relies on the significant contribution of the Advanced Technologies Service and Electronics Service of CT/ Section, which have greatly contributed to the design and construction of GEM detectors ( size 50 x 40 cm 2) for the new SBS tracker of the Hall A Collaboration, work taken over by the JLAB12 group of INFN/CT. Both the structure and services of triple GEM chambers mechanical design and the accommodation and arrangement of a dedicated area of the clean room of Section, for the tests of the chambers during the various phases of construction, were completed. For this purpose, a special TENDIGEM has been built in order to put under tension, properly controlled , the GEM foils and prepare them for the bonding.The work continued with the design and construction of ” frames” and different other components of the detector, furthermore CERN GEM foils electrical test and bonding of different triple GEM chamber parts were performed. Moreover we are preparing a triple-GEM chambers test system by using sources and cosmic rays. At present two triple GEM detectors were completed and tested by using an electron beam with an energy from 2 to 6 GeV, in the period April 22 – May 6 2013, at DESY (Hamburg), Germany.
